Tried them because they were in our parking lot for lunch one day at work. I had the Pittsburgher which was just OK. I was originally going to get the Grouper Rueben until I saw someone else get it in front of me — it looked pretty small. Fish is expensive you I can understand that. They only took orders two at a time and then cooked just those two. This caused a long wait between every two people. In my case this ended up being about a 35 minute wait with only 6 people in line in front of me. I consider this way too long to wait for an OK tasting $ 8 hamburger. I tried them cause of the other positive reviews but it fell short of my expectations. Although I paid with cash I did see they were taking plastic too.

Solid food truck. Had Curbie’s for the first time at a FAVO this summer. I got the grilled cheese burger and it was a beast. It’s actually a quarter pound of beef, not a half pound, but it’s still huge and delicious. I am a fan of this food truck and we are looking forward to trying some of their other menu items.

GRILLEDCHEESEBURGER! Half pound of beef, bacon, lettuce and tomato between TWO grilled cheese sandwiches $ 6. My companion also added extra pickles to his. It was a delicious mess! Ooooh, and the Chicago Dog. It was truly GINORMOUS and I loved it. Damon uses the all beef hot dogs from Hopkins Meat Packing(uses their Italian sausage, too) which are the best of the best.
